Make Money From Old Magazines On eBay and Etsy

Yes, you can make money from old magazines! Old and not so old magazines can be sold complete or cut apart 


Do you have old magazines lying around the house that you no longer have the room to store? Don’t be so quick to throw them away. You can make money from old magazines if you know how to market them. Old magazines are among the "free things to sell on ebay" I blogged about last week.
Many people assume a magazine only has value if it's very old. Nothing could be further from the truth. People value magazines for their information. If you have a magazine with information about a particular product, hobby, person or a magazine article that solves a very specific problem, people will gladly pay money for it. People also value magazines for their photos. Magazines depicting rare photos of particular celebrities, leaders, criminals or other persons of interest, particularly if those photos are not common, can be in high demand.

Here are some ways you can make money from old magazines (not just old, even recent issues will do!):

 

1. Flip through your magazines and find articles containing information on how to do a hobby related project. This should be information that's not easily found elsewhere. You can sell the article along with the complete magazine on one of the auctions sites such as Ebay.. It's important that you list the article under the appropriate Ebay category for best results. If you're selling an article on building a ceramics kiln, list it under crafts followed by one of the ceramics categories. Don't list it under the magazine category as this is too general. Other articles that can be sold using this technique are rare articles on particular types of collectibles which can be found in such magazines as Antiques Magazine.

2. Look for magazines with cover photos of popular celebrities. If the celebrity generates interest or is controversial in some capacity, this makes the magazine even more marketable. Surprisingly enough, it's often the lesser known celebrities that garner the bids on Ebay since there are fewer magazine covers featuring their photos. If in doubt regarding the marketability of a particular magazine, you can do an Ebay search using the celebrity name and see how quickly items relating to that particular celebrity sell. Again, Ebay is the best place to sell magazines with celebrity cover photos. If there's an inside photo spread of the celebrity, be sure to mention this in your description.

3. Look for older issues of popular magazines, particularly the first few issues produced. Those issues tend to be less common since fewer were produced. They're also in greater demand because fewer people have them since the magazine wasn't as well known at the time of initial publication. Of particular interest are early issues of niche publications on specific hobbies or collectibles, especially if the magazine is out of print. Some of these issues can bring very high prices on Ebay.

4. Another way to profit from older magazines is to look for old ads for watches, cars, beer, coca cola and other items people deem worth of collecting. Carefully, remove the ads from the magazine and sell them to collectors who can frame and display them as art. You can sell just the ad or you can frame the ad yourself and sell it as a completed work of art. It's easy to do research on Ebay to see what sells and what doesn't. 


5. If you have large groups of a particular publication, for example a years worth of Martha Stewart Living magazine, you can sell the magazines as a set. Often, magazines that won't sell well individually can be sold in groups of three of more issues.

6. If a magazine has a cover created by a famous person, the magazine can be sold on the merit of its cover. For example, a magazine with a Norman Rockwell or Maxwell Parrish cover may be in great demand with collectors.

7. If all else fails or if you don't have time to put your magazines up on auction, you can display them at your next yard sale and sell them for 25 cents each. You'll be surprised at how quickly those quarters can add up.
Now you know there are many ways to make money from old magazines. Be on the look out for interesting magazines at the next yard sale you attend. It may be the start of a whole new business for you.
